The contract involves reverse engineering the smallest gear in an assembly to create fully annotated technical drawings suitable for production. This includes detailed guidance on material sourcing and traceability to ensure that the manufactured gear meets quality and traceability standards. The work is to be performed at the Port Hueneme CBC Base and is designated as a total small business set-aside under the Small Business Administration guidelines, specifically under the NAICS code 332999, which covers miscellaneous fabricated metal product manufacturing. The opportunity is issued by the Department of Defense through the Commanding Officer and is categorized as a subcontract. Proposals must be submitted by June 22, 2026, following the posting date of June 10, 2026. This contract emphasizes precision documentation and compliance with production standards, supporting the military’s supply chain with accurate reverse-engineered gear specifications.
